That’s a low-end, four-year-old, GCN 1.0 processor with just 640 stream processors - essentially an AMD Radeon HD 7770. Presumably these systems will be based on Intel’s Skylake CPUs and rely on Intel integrated graphics for the vast majority of SKUs - right now, only the most expensive MacBook Pro, at $2,499 base price, includes a discrete GPU (the AMD R9 M370X).
